PaaS如何管理应用程序扩展策略?

PaaS如何管理应用程序扩展策略?

“平台即服务(PaaS)通过根据当前需求和预定义规则自动调整分配给应用程序的资源来管理应用程序的扩展策略。在典型的PaaS环境中,开发人员可以设置扩展策略,以确定何时添加或移除计算资源——例如服务器或实例——而无需手动干预。例如,一个拥有大量用户的 веб 应用程序可能会采用水平扩展策略,当流量达到某个阈值时自动创建新的实例。这确保了用户在高峰使用期间也能享有一致的性能。

扩展过程通常由PaaS平台持续监控的指标来管理,例如CPU利用率、内存使用率和请求率。开发人员可以通过用户友好的界面配置这些指标,以触发扩展操作。例如,如果CPU使用率持续超过80%,PaaS可以自动提供额外的服务器实例。反之,如果利用率下降到某个水平以下,平台可以终止多余的实例以节省成本。这种自动化程度简化了管理,使开发人员无需手动监控和调整资源。

PaaS中扩展策略的另一个关键方面是能够定义同时考虑性能和成本效率的规则。开发人员可以根据不同条件(如一天中的时间或一周中的某天)设置扩展(添加更多实例)和缩减(移除实例)的策略。例如,某个服务在工作时间经历流量增加,可以设置扩展规则,在这些时间分配更多资源,事后再减少。这种灵活性使应用程序在优化开销成本的同时保持响应能力,使PaaS成为寻求可扩展且具有成本效益解决方案的开发人员的有效选择。”

本内容由AI工具辅助生成,内容仅供参考,请仔细甄别

专为生成式AI应用设计的向量数据库

Zilliz Cloud 是一个高性能、易扩展的 GenAI 应用的托管向量数据库服务。

免费试用Zilliz Cloud
继续阅读
无服务器架构模式是什么?
无服务器架构模式是指利用无服务器计算环境提供应用程序和服务的设计方法,无需管理底层服务器基础设施。在这种模型中,开发人员以函数的形式编写和部署代码,这些函数会响应事件运行。这使得开发人员可以专注于编写业务逻辑,而云服务提供商则负责基础设施的
Read Now
什么是基于图的搜索?
为了保持知识图谱的更新,必须实施一种系统的方法,该方法涉及连续的数据摄取,数据质量维护和定期验证过程。这可以通过计划更新、与实时数据源集成以及监视外部数据集的更改来实现。例如,如果您从多个api收集数据,则可以设置cron作业,定期提取新数
Read Now
距离度量在图像搜索中扮演什么角色?
"距离度量在图像搜索中发挥着至关重要的作用,它提供了一种测量两幅图像之间相似或不同程度的方法。当用户提交图像查询时,图像搜索系统利用距离度量将查询图像与庞大的索引图像数据库进行比较。这一比较有助于识别在视觉上相似或共享特定特征的图像,从而使
Read Now

AI Assistant